pelotazo

Spanish

Etymology

From pelota + -azo.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): (Spain) /peloˈtaθo/ [pe.loˈt̪a.θo]
  • IPA(key): (Latin America) /peloˈtaso/ [pe.loˈt̪a.so]
  • (Spain) Rhymes: -aθo
  • (Latin America) Rhymes: -aso
  • Syllabification: pe‧lo‧ta‧zo

Noun

pelotazo m (plural pelotazos)

  1. hit with a ball
  2. (colloquial) drink
    Synonym: lingotazo
  3. (Spain) get-rich-quick plan
